Our verdict is Uncertain significance. Variant got 3 ACMG points: 3P and 0B. PM2PP3
The NM_001040108.2(MLH3):c.4150C>G(p.Leu1384Val)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.00000205 in 1,461,866 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Uncertain significance (★★).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. L1384P) has been classified as Uncertain significance.

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Ambry Genetics | Apr 13, 2023 | The p.L1384V variant (also known as c.4150C>G), located in coding exon 11 of the MLH3 gene, results from a C to G substitution at nucleotide position 4150. The leucine at codon 1384 is replaced by valine, an amino acid with highly similar properties. This amino acid position is highly conserved in available vertebrate species. In addition, this alteration is predicted to be deleterious by in silico analysis. Since supporting evidence is limited at this time,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ear. - |

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Invitae | Feb 24, 2019 | In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. Algorithms develop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function (SIFT, PolyPhen-2, Align-GVGD) all suggest that this variant is likely to be disruptive, but these predictions have not been confirmed by published functional studies and their clinical significance is uncertain. This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als with MLH3-related disease. This variant is not present in population databases (ExAC no frequency). This sequence change replaces leucine with valine at codon 1384 of the MLH3 protein (p.Leu1384Val). The leucine residue is highly conserved and there is a small physicochemical difference between leucine and valine. - |

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| PreventionGenetics, part of Exact Sciences | May 17, 2023 | The MLH3 c.4150C>G variant is predicted to result in the amino acid substitution p.Leu1384Val. To our knowledge, this variant has not been reported in the literature or in a large population database (http://gnomad.broadinstitute.org), indicating this variant is rare. It is interpreted as uncertain significance in ClinVar (https://preview.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/clinvar/variation/544282/). At this time, the clinical significance of this variant is uncertain due to the absence of conclusive functional and genetic evidence. - |
